Independent Observing Projects
Sky Quiz:
Identify constellations, bright stars
in presence of lab instructor.
You may ask for help as often as you wish,
and retake the quiz as many times as necessary,
but in order to pass it you must identify all
the objects with no assistance.
Seasonal Sunsets:
Observe sunset placement on
the horizon from the College Lane bench 5 times during the semester. Aim for
two observations before Break. Each observation must
have at least a 3-week interval between it and an adjacent one.
Record date, time, & location on Sunset Logsheets.
Due last day of class
North Sky I and II:
Sketch northern stars relative to the north horizon multiple times during the course of a night early in the semester and then repeat later in the semester.
Lunar Motions:
Observe the moon on at least 2 different days separated by at least 5 days.
For each day, record the appearance of the moon and its
location relative to the meridian several times during that day.
